Audiologist
Job Description
Serves a patient population ranging from pediatric to geriatric with a comprehensive array of professional audiological services. These services encompass the assessment and habilitation/rehabilitation of auditory and vestibular impairments, and the prevention of these impairments.
Minimum Education
- Doctorate of Audiology or equivalent degree(s) such as Masters with experience.
Minimum Work Experience
- Completion of appropriate clinical externship required.
- 1-3 years of clinic experience preferred.
Required Licenses/Certifications
- Licensed in the State of Vermont.
- Eligible for CCC-A or ABA Board Certification.
Required Skills, Knowledge and Abilities
- Excellent written and verbal communication and interpersonal skills required to deal with patients from diverse socio-economic backgrounds.
- Basic Microsoft desktop application and navigation skills.
